Output 107a27fc76f7240c613a6beb9cc751b46b5c391f848544a1f102a34ad2828d13:1

value
232737
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d296d5fde6c27bcf74544e754cd8b1c715c67b0c OP_EQUAL
address
3LtWX6Cz3uaXaNT3t6VrY8EMHUmDMhWTCh
transaction
107a27fc76f7240c613a6beb9cc751b46b5c391f848544a1f102a34ad2828d13
confirmations
291059
spent
true